Not chronological, but maybe something you can work from?


SILENTS:
The Hunchback of Notre Dame (1923)
The Phantom of the Opera (1925)
The Cat and the Canary (1927)
The Man Who Laughs (1928)


DRACULA:
Dracula (1931)
DrĂ¡cula (193I Spanish)
Dracula's Daughter (1936)
Son of Dracula (1943)
House of Frankenstein (1944)
House of Dracula (1945)


FRANKENSTEIN:
Frankenstein (1931)
Bride of Frankenstein (1935)
Son of Frankenstein (1939)
The Ghost of Frankenstein (1942)
Frankenstein Meets the Wolf Man (1943)
House of Frankenstein (1944)
House of Dracula (1945)


THE MUMMY:
The Mummy (1932)
The Mummy's Hand (1940)
The Mummy's Tomb (1942)
The Mummy's Ghost (1944)
The Mummy's Curse (1944)


THE INVISIBLE MAN:
The Invisible Man (1933)
The Invisible Man Returns (1940)
The Invisible Woman (1940)
Invisible Agent (1942)
The Invisible Man's Revenge (1944)


THE WOLF MAN (and other Werewolves):
Werewolf of London (1935)
The Wolf Man (1941)
Frankenstein Meets the Wolf Man (1943)
House of Frankenstein (1944)
House of Dracula (1945)
She-Wolf of London (1946)


PAULA THE APE WOMAN:
Captive Wild Woman (1943)
Jungle Woman (1944)
The Jungle Captive (1945)


KARLOFF AND LUGOSI:
The Old Dark House (1932)
Murders in the Rue Morgue (1932)
The Black Cat (1934)
The Raven (1935)
The Invisible Ray (1936)
Night Key (1937)
Tower of London (1939)
Black Friday (1940)
The Black Cat (1941)
The Climax (1944)


HORROR/MYSTERY/THRILLER:
The Cat Creeps (1930 lost film)
Secret of the Blue Room (1933)
Mystery of Edwin Drood (1935)
Life Returns (1935)
The House of the Seven Gables (1940)
Horror Island (1941)
Man Made Monster (1941)
The Mad Doctor of Market Street (1942)
Night Monster (1942)
The Strange Case of Doctor Rx (1942)
The Mad Ghoul (1943)
Phantom of the Opera (1943)
The Cat Creeps (1946)


INNER SANCTUM MYSTERIES:
Calling Dr. Death (1943)
Weird Woman (1944)
Dead Man's Eyes (1944)
The Frozen Ghost (1945)
Strange Confession (1945)
Pillow of Death (1945)


RONDO HATTON:
The Pearl of Death (1944)
The Jungle Captive (1945)
The Spider Woman Strikes Back (1946)
House of Horrors (1946)
The Brute Man (1946)


A&C MEET THE MONSTERS:
Bud Abbott Lou Costello Meet Frankenstein (1948)
Abbott and Costello Meet the Killer, Boris Karloff (1949)
Abbott and Costello Meet the Invisible Man (1951)
Abbott and Costello Meet Dr. Jekyll and Mr. Hyde (1953)
Abbott and Costello Meet the Mummy (1955)


SHERLOCK HOLMES:
Sherlock Holmes and the Voice of Terror (1942)
Sherlock Holmes and the Secret Weapon (1943)
Sherlock Holmes in Washington (1943)
Sherlock Holmes Faces Death (1943)
The Spider Woman (1944)
The Scarlet Claw (1944)
The Pearl of Death (1944)
The House of Fear (1945)
The Woman in Green (1945)
Pursuit to Algiers (1945)
Terror by Night (1946)
Dressed to Kill (1946)


SERIALS:
The Vanishing Shadow (1934)
Flash Gordon (1936)
Flash Gordon's Trip to Mars (1938)
The Phantom Creeps (1939)
Buck Rogers (1939)
Flash Gordon Conquers the Universe (1940)


1950S SCI-FI / HORROR:
The Strange Door (1951)
The Black Castle (1952)
Abbott and Costello Go to Mars (1953)
It Came from Outer Space (1953)
Creature from the Black Lagoon (1954)
Cult of the Cobra (1955)
Revenge of the Creature (1955)
Tarantula (1955)
This Island Earth (1955)
The Creature Walks Among Us (1956)
The Mole People (1956)
The Deadly Mantis (1957)
The Incredible Shrinking Man (1957)
The Land Unknown (1957)
Man of a Thousand Faces (1957 Chaney Sr. biopic)
The Monolith Monsters (1957)
Monster on the Campus (1958)
The Thing That Couldn't Die (1958)
Curse of the Undead (1959)
The Leech Woman (1960)
